Family is the bedrock of a child’s growth, shaping their emotional, social, and cognitive development. As parents and caregivers, the bonds we cultivate with our children lay the foundation for their future relationships, their sense of security, and their overall well-being. Family bonding isn’t just about being together physically; it’s about creating meaningful connections that leave a significant impact on a child’s growth, success, and happiness.
In today’s fast-paced world, where work, school, and extracurricular activities often dominate our schedules, prioritizing intentional family bonding has become more crucial than ever, especially when children are younger. During their formative years, children rely heavily and thrive on the emotional support, love, and guidance they receive at home. Strong family ties foster a nurturing environment where they feel valued and understood, helping them navigate the complexities of life with confidence, resilience, and positive outlook.

Activities to Foster Family Bonding
While quality time doesn’t have to be extravagant or time-consuming, it does require intention. Here are some fun and simple ways to connect and create lasting memories as a family.

Game Nights
Setting aside an evening for board games, card games, or even charades is a fun way to engage the whole family. These activities not only bring laughter but also teach children important lessons about teamwork, strategy, and fair play.
Cooking or Baking Together
Inviting children into the kitchen is a wonderful way to bond while teaching them valuable life skills. From making simple dry fruit desserts to easy dips like hummus, every task can become an opportunity for creativity and conversation.
Outdoor Adventures
Nature has a magical way of bringing people together. During Dubai’s pleasant weather days, weekend outings like hikes, picnics in the park, or even a simple backyard campout can prove de a refreshing change of pace and a chance to connect without distractions.
Arts and Crafts
Unleashing creativity through drawing, painting, or DIY projects can be incredibly rewarding for children and parents alike. These sessions are not just about creating art but also about sharing ideas, solving problems, and celebrating each other’s efforts.
Movie Nights with a Twist
Watching a family-friendly movie together can be an enjoyable way to wind down. Add a twist by making it interactive—discuss the characters, predict the plot, or act out favorite scenes afterward.
Volunteering as a Family
Participating in community service teaches children the importance of giving back. Whether it’s visiting a nursing home or donating toys to those in need, such activities cultivate empathy and a sense of purpose. These activities hold more significance during holy days, strengthening belief and inculcating the value of charity.
Daily Check-ins
Set aside a few minutes each day to talk about highs and lows. Ask your children about their day, share your own experiences, and discuss what everyone is looking forward to. This simple habit fosters open communication and strengthens emotional connections.

Overcoming Challenges to Family Time
While the benefits of family bonding are clear, making time for it can be challenging amidst hectic schedules. Here are some strategies to prioritize family time:
Schedule It: Treat family time as a non-negotiable and fixed appointment. Blocking out specific hours ensures that it doesn’t get overlooked.
Unplug from Technology: Designate “no-screen” zones or times to ensure that everyone is fully present during family activities.
Start Small: Even 15 minutes of quality time can make a difference. Focus on consistency rather than duration.
Involve Everyone: Let each family member take turns suggesting activities to ensure everyone feels included.
